5 Make sure you have the right glassware

When it comes to hosting a cocktail party, having the right glassware is essential. Not only do different types of glasses enhance the presentation of your beverages, but they also enhance the overall experience for your guests. Here are some tips to help you choose the best glassware for your cocktail party:

1. Consider the type of cocktails you will be serving

1. Consider the type of cocktails you will be serving

Before you start shopping for glassware, think about the types of cocktails you plan to serve at your party. Each cocktail has its own specific glassware that is designed to enhance its flavors and aromas. For example, martini glasses are perfect for serving classic martinis, while high-ball glasses are ideal for long, refreshing drinks like mojitos or gin and tonics.

2. Invest in a variety of glass types

To cater to the diverse tastes of your guests, it’s a good idea to have a variety of glass types on hand. Consider having a selection of wine glasses, martini glasses, high-ball glasses, and old-fashioned glasses. This way, everyone can enjoy their preferred cocktail in the appropriate glass.

3. Make sure your glassware is well-stocked

There’s nothing worse than running out of glasses during a party. To avoid this, make sure you have enough glassware for all your guests. A general rule of thumb is to have at least two glasses per person. If you’re hosting a larger party, consider renting or borrowing additional glassware.

4. Pay attention to the quality of your glassware

Investing in high-quality glassware not only adds an elegant touch to your party but also ensures that your cocktails are served in the best possible way. Look for glasses made from crystal or durable glass that won’t easily chip or break. Good quality glassware will last for many parties to come.

5. Display your glassware in an attractive way

Your glassware can double as a stylish decor element at your cocktail party. Consider displaying your glassware on a bar cart or open shelving in your kitchen or dining area. This not only makes it easy for guests to help themselves but also creates a visually appealing backdrop for your party. You can also enhance the display by adding some colorful garnishes or arranging the glasses in an interesting pattern.

By following these tips, you can ensure that you have the right glassware to host the ultimate cocktail party. Whether you’re serving martinis, highballs, or champagne, having the right glasses will make all the difference.

7 Make sure you are well equipped

7 Make sure you are well equipped

When hosting a cocktail party, it is essential to have the right equipment and supplies to ensure a smooth and enjoyable experience for your guests. Here are some items you should consider having:

Trolley or Cart

A mobile bar cart or trolley is a stylish and practical addition to your cocktail party. It allows you to move drinks and supplies around the room with ease, making it convenient for both you and your guests.

Glasses

Invest in a variety of glassware to cater to different drink preferences. You’ll want to have high-ball glasses for cocktails and wine glasses for those who prefer wine. Additionally, consider having low-ball glasses for serving spirits on the rocks.

Champagne Saucers or Flutes

If you’re planning to serve champagne, make sure you have either champagne saucers or flutes. These glasses are specifically designed to enhance the drinking experience and showcase the bubbly nature of champagne.

Bar Tools

Having a basic set of bar tools is essential for creating and serving cocktails. This includes a cocktail shaker, strainer, mixing spoon, jigger, muddler, and a citrus peeler. These tools will help you mix and garnish drinks with ease.

Ice

Make sure you have enough ice to keep your drinks cold throughout the evening. You can either purchase ice from a store or make it yourself in advance. Having a small ice bucket or ice dispenser on your cart or table is also a great idea.

Garnishes and Mixers

To add flair to your cocktails, have a variety of garnishes and mixers on hand. This can include citrus slices, olives, cherries, mint leaves, and various flavored syrups. These elements will not only enhance the taste of the drinks but also make them visually appealing.

Styling and Design

Add some extra flair to your cocktail party by incorporating stylish and sophisticated designs. Consider using a designer tablecloth, napkins, and coasters to elevate the overall ambiance of the event.

Non-Alcoholic Options

Not everyone might enjoy alcoholic beverages, so make sure you have non-alcoholic options available. This can include a selection of mocktails, soft drinks, and flavored waters. Having these alternatives ensures that everyone feels included and can enjoy themselves.

By ensuring that you have the right equipment and supplies on hand, you can host a cocktail party that is well-equipped to cater to your guests’ needs. So take some time to plan in advance and make sure all the essential details are in place!

10 Choose statement glasses

When hosting a cocktail party, having the right glasses can make all the difference. Whether you’re serving alcoholic or non-alcoholic drinks, statement glasses add an extra touch of elegance and style to your event. Here are the 10 must-have glasses to consider for your next cocktail party:

  1. High-Ball Glasses: These tall glasses are perfect for serving long, refreshing drinks like mojitos or gin and tonics.
  2. Low-Ball Glasses: For those who prefer their cocktails on the rocks, low-ball glasses are essential. They’re ideal for serving drinks like whiskey or old fashioneds.
  3. Martini Glasses: Designed specifically for martinis, these glasses have a long stem and a wide, shallow bowl. They add a touch of sophistication to any cocktail party.
  4. Coupe Glasses: Similar to martini glasses, coupe glasses have a wider bowl and a shorter stem. They’re perfect for serving classic cocktails like champagne cocktails or daiquiris.
  5. Wine Glasses: While not specifically designed for cocktails, wine glasses can be a versatile option. They can be used for serving wine-based cocktails or even non-alcoholic mocktails.
  6. Champagne Flutes: If you’re planning on serving sparkling cocktails or champagne, champagne flutes are a must. Their long, elegant design is perfect for showcasing the bubbles in your drinks.
  7. Shot Glasses: For party games or strong shots, shot glasses are a great addition to your glassware collection.
  8. Irish Coffee Mugs: If you’re hosting a cocktail party in the colder months, consider serving warm drinks like Irish coffees. These mugs are designed to keep your drinks warm while also adding a cozy aesthetic to your event.
  9. Margarita Glasses: If you’re planning on serving margaritas or other tropical cocktails, margarita glasses are a fun and festive option.
  10. Mason Jars: For a more casual and rustic feel, mason jars can be a great choice. They’re perfect for serving drinks like lemonade or iced tea.

No matter which glasses you choose, make sure they complement the overall styling of your cocktail party. Consider the design, shape, and material of the glasses to create a cohesive aesthetic. Having a variety of statement glasses on hand will not only make your cocktails look better but will also enhance the overall experience for your guests.
